Originally Posted by 1Barracuda View Post
Anyone on the hiring board or in management that could answer a question- A bit of background first: after attending a few job fairs and speaking with recruiters I was told that my lack of a current training event is an issue since it's been many years since my last (with a failure).

My specific question- would obtaining a 737 type rating be of value to me at this point to prove to United I'm capable of passing a training event? Especially since Southwest Airlines has dropped that requirement and United has 737's.
Nobody in one of those positions is going to answer that question on a public forum.

Also, it is impossible to answer that question with the two paragraphs of background info.

If you want the the best guess, I would work with an Interview prep person.

If you pay for the interview prep up front, and let them know you'd like the prep later, but would like an app review now + advice on trouble spots now...they'll hook you up, and work with you to the end.

They are working with tons of people in and out of Interviews. $3-400 to one of them will get you a much more accurate answer than my $.02

My $.02 - how the 'F' can a new type rating and working on your professional development hurt? If you are listening to someone saying it will mark you for Southwest and the legacies wont look at you - well, chances are you are getting advice from someone that uses a jitterbug phone.
